Weekly lawn care services typically include mowing, edging, trimming, and overall maintenance to keep a lawn looking neat and healthy. These services involve regularly cutting grass to a consistent height, shaping the edges along sidewalks and flower beds, and trimming bushes or shrubs as needed. Many service providers also offer additional tasks such as weed control or fertilization, ensuring the lawn remains vibrant and free of overgrowth. This routine care helps maintain the property's curb appeal and prevents common lawn problems like overgrown grass or uneven patches.
Regular weekly maintenance can help address a variety of lawn issues that develop over time. For example, it can prevent grass from becoming overgrown, which can lead to an unkempt appearance and difficulty in mowing. Weekly visits also help control weeds before they spread extensively, reducing the need for more intensive weed removal later. Additionally, consistent trimming encourages healthy grass growth and can improve the overall density of the lawn. Basic Weekly Maintenance - Many local contractors charge between $25 and $50 per visit for routine lawn care, covering mowing, trimming, and edging. Most customers with standard yards fall into this range for ongoing weekly service. Larger or more complex lawns can push costs higher, but routine jobs usually stay in the middle bands.
Seasonal Lawn Care - Seasonal services such as fertilization, aeration, and weed control typically cost between $150 and $400 per treatment, depending on yard size and specific needs. Many projects fall into this range, with occasional larger or more comprehensive treatments reaching $600 or more.
Landscape Maintenance - For ongoing landscape upkeep, including shrub trimming and bed maintenance, local pros often charge between $300 and $800 per month for comprehensive packages. Most clients see costs in this range, while larger properties or extensive landscaping can increase the price.
Full Lawn Renovation - Complete overhaul or major lawn restoration projects can range from $1,000 to $5,000 or more, depending on yard size and scope of work. Many projects fall into the $2,000-$3,500 range, with larger, more complex jobs reaching higher tiers.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

When selecting a service provider for weekly lawn care, it’s important to consider their experience with similar projects. Homeowners should look for local contractors who have a proven track record of maintaining lawns comparable to their own, whether it’s a small yard or a larger property with specific landscaping features. An experienced professional will be more familiar with the best practices for different grass types, soil conditions, and seasonal needs, helping ensure the work is done efficiently and effectively.
Clear, written expectations are essential for a smooth working relationship. Homeowners should seek out local pros who are willing to provide detailed descriptions of their services, including what tasks are included each week, the equipment used, and any specific lawn care practices they follow. Having this information in writing helps prevent misunderstandings and ensures everyone is aligned on the scope of work, making it easier to evaluate whether a particular service provider is suitable.
